Output 38967b642156161f14ed155cc2d9223229a2671b625f4e4089101b21717da749:0

value
1985475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d5e74c9e54ac9b53f6883a5d897d7bbf231a92 OP_EQUAL
address
3Fd8syiH3BtyeWmPGb6TeH1bPHDANT9pKY
transaction
38967b642156161f14ed155cc2d9223229a2671b625f4e4089101b21717da749
spent
true